How Our Attic Water Damage Restoration Process Works
Our team’s process for attic water damage restoration is designed to get you back to normal life quickly and efficiently. We’ll work with you every step of the way to ensure that your attic is restored to its original condition.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our technicians will assess the damage and create a customized plan to restore your attic. This includes identifying the source of the leak and determining the best course of action to prevent future damage.
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ying
We’ll use specialized equipment to extract standing water from your attic and dry out the affected area. This includes using powerful fans and dehumidifiers to speed up the drying process.
Step 3: Mold Remediation
If mold growth is present, our team will use specialized equipment and techniques to remediate the affected area. This includes containing the mold to prevent further spread.
Step 4: Repairs and Reconstruction
Our technicians will make any necessary repairs to your attic’s structure, including replacing damaged insulation and repairing or replacing roofing materials.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Cleaning
Once the restoration is complete, our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ure that your attic is safe and dry. We’ll also clean up any debris and dispose of it properly.

Attic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small leak in a single area | Yes | No | DIY can be effective for small, isolated leaks. |
| Large area of water damage | No | Yes | Professionals have the equipment and expertise to handle large areas of water damage. |
| Mold growth present | No | Yes | Mold remediation needs specialized equipment and techniques to ensure safe and effective removal. |
| Structural damage to attic | No | Yes | Structural damage needs professional assessment and repair to ensure safety and prevent further damage. |
| Water damage caused by flooding | No | Yes | Flooding needs professional equipment and expertise to safely and effectively restore your attic. |
| Unknown source of leak | No | Yes | Professionals can identify the source of the leak and provide a customized plan to prevent future damage. |

Attic Water Damage Restoration Cost in Carrollton, TX
The cost of attic water damage restoration in Carrollton, TX, varies based on the severity and size of the affected area. These estimates are based on our team’s experience and may vary depending on your specific situation.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
| Mold remediation |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of mold |
| Repairs and reconstruction |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, type of repairs needed |
| Final inspection and cleaning | $500 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, complexity of repairs |
| Emergency services (after hours or weekends) | $200 – $500 | Time of day, day of the week |
| Free estimates and consultation | Free | None |

Q: How do I prevent attic water damage in the future?
A: To prevent attic water damage, make sure to inspect your attic regularly for signs of leaks or water damage. Check for any missing or damaged roofing materials, and ensure that your attic is well-ventilated. You can also consider installing a roof vent or increasing the insulation in your attic to reduce the risk of water damage.
